About this work

The image presents a drawing of a woman in a long dress, accompanied by a sketch of the dress on the right side. The woman is depicted wearing a brown dress with a floral pattern, featuring a strapless top and a long train. Her hair is styled in a bob, and she is shown facing left. The drawing is rendered in a simple yet elegant style, with clean lines and minimal shading. The use of brown and floral patterns gives the image a sense of warmth and sophistication. Marie-Louise Carven (31 August 1909 – 8 June 2015), born Carmen de Tommaso, was a French fashion designer who founded the house of Carven in 1945.
